I work with a guy that manages a ranch in south TX and he says that they use a 1 gal. milk jug and put about 2 cups of water in it and cover it with camo tape and suspend it about where a hunters head would be and leave it all summer. He says that it will get the deer used to seeing small movement and sounds. I have never used it, but he swears by it. Chad
